Subject: LinguaPull cut-over — done!

Hi all,

Quick recap for whoever inherits this: we cut over to the new LinguaPull extraction script on Tuesday night. It now scans the templates directory directly instead of the old annotation files, and it dedupes strings before pushing to the catalog. One hiccup with escaped quotes, since patched. For reference, the script ran the cut-over with these settings.

settings of fahag-haduf:
[ulaox]
port = 8443
region = south-2
host = ulaox.lumiccorp.internal
timeout_ms = 500
retries = 8

The Marrowick archive API partitions all event tables by month. Writes route automatically to the current partition; reads spanning multiple months fan out and merge results. Reviewers should confirm that queries include a month bound, since unbounded scans are rejected. Calls against the internal partition-manager service authenticate with the key below.

service key, kagep-yafop: qvz23-ZKPHptIdEFAcWdmbBSRvIiM

### Key Ceremony Checklist — Item 7

Welcome aboard! Before we rotate signing keys for Bucketwise, our A/B assignment service, double-check that the witness from the Platform crew (probably Tomas) is in the room. Then unseal the envelope, confirm the seal number matches the ledger, and read out the recovery passphrase exactly as printed below.

strongbox words: druvan-lamys-eliius-jorax-istox-soreth-ulays-gilix-ralix-oliiel-norwyn-casvan-praius

# Broker upgrade: Pellmarsh v4 migration.
# Dual-publish stays on until all consumers ack the new wire format.
# Do not shorten the drain window; v3 queues flush slowly under load.
# Rollback is config-only — flip the feature gate, constants stay put.
# Values tuned during the staged cutover; retune only with a load test. The cutover constants follow.

tuning table, kawep-tawif:
CAPS = {
    "olidor": 80,
    "belion": 7,
    "quenys": 225,
    "druox": 839,
    "fraath": 482,
}